diff options
author | Michael Niedermayer <michaelni@gmx.at> | 2012-03-22 15:00:48 +0100 |
---|---|---|
committer | Michael Niedermayer <michaelni@gmx.at> | 2012-03-22 19:03:21 +0100 |
commit | 6e3aee03b8584fbc2e16e3dd4f13c0161d43792f (patch) | |
tree | 244ef8985e2532f5196c78b66e112678f9d7af9d | |
parent | 3998b13a348589c3cd1a68138ebd48b7c2f6994d (diff) | |
download | ffmpeg-6e3aee03b8584fbc2e16e3dd4f13c0161d43792f.tar.gz |
msvideo1enc: switch to ff_alloc_packet2().
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
-rw-r--r-- | libavcodec/msvideo1enc.c |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/libavcodec/msvideo1enc.c b/libavcodec/msvideo1enc.c index 836b3c6494..b4ba4be4ec 100644 --- a/libavcodec/msvideo1enc.c +++ b/libavcodec/msvideo1enc.c @@ -25,6 +25,7 @@ */ #include "avcodec.h" +#include "internal.h" #include "bytestream.h" #include "libavutil/lfg.h" #include "elbg.h" @@ -75,9 +76,7 @@ static int encode_frame(AVCodecContext *avctx, AVPacket *pkt, int i, j, k, x, y, ret; int skips = 0; - if (!pkt->data && - (ret = av_new_packet(pkt, avctx->width*avctx->height*9 + FF_MIN_BUFFER_SIZE)) < 0) { - av_log(avctx, AV_LOG_ERROR, "Error getting output packet.\n"); + if ((ret = ff_alloc_packet2(avctx, pkt, avctx->width*avctx->height*9 + FF_MIN_BUFFER_SIZE)) < 0) { return ret; } dst= buf= pkt->data; |